Galleria White Plains to Hold Mall-O-Ween, Candy Buy Back Events

A costume contest and trick-or-treating will be features the evening of Halloween.

WHITE PLAINS, NY — The Galleria White Plains will hold its Mall-O-Ween event Monday, October 31 from 5 p.m. to 8 p.m.

Organizers said there will be trick-or-treating, a costume contest and face painting.

There are three age categories for the costume contest: 2 to 4, 5 to 7 and 8 to 12.

Participants can also have pictures taken with their favorite characters.

The mall will also buy back trick-or-treat candy after Halloween is over.

Stop by the mall management office between the hours of noon and 7 p.m. Nov. 1-5 and you can get $1 per pound, while supplies last.

The candy that the mall receives from children will be donated to Operation Gratitude.
